UNIVERSAL UNI-FOAM SEGMENTED RIB BELT (MODELS 3812 & 3813)

The Universal Uni-Foam Segmented Rib Belt is designed to provide compression to and limit expansion of the rib cage. This belt features two elastic panels combined with Uni-Foam panels and hook-and-loop closure. The female model, no. 3813, is contoured in front for proper anatomical fit. SIZES: One size fits all. DIMENSIONS: The elastic panels are each 3 inches wide and the belt is six inches wide.
